Kazakhstan, Portugal trade turnover plummets multifold year-on-year

The value of trade turnover between Kazakhstan and Portugal amounted to $12.7 million over the first nine months of 2020, compared to $245.5 million during the same period of 2019, Trend reports with reference to Kazakhstan’s Statistics Committee.

The share of Portugal in the total value of Kazakhstan’s trade turnover stood at 0.02 percent during the reporting period, compared to 0.3 percent during the same period of 2019.

Kazakhstan’s export to Portugal amounted to $5,515 over the period from January through Sept. 2020, compared to $233.5 million during the same period of 2019.

Portugal’s share in the total volume of Kazakhstan’s exports amounted to less than 0.04 percent during the reporting period of 2020 compared to 0.5 percent during the same period of 2019.

In turn, Kazakhstan’s imports from Portugal amounted to nearly $12.7 million over the reporting period, compared to $12 million during the same period of 2019.

Portugal’s share in the total volume of Kazakhstan’s imports amounted to 0.046 percent during the reporting period of 2020 compared to 0.041 percent during the same period of 2019.

The total volume of Kazakhstan’s trade turnover amounted to $62.8 billion over the period from January through Sept. 2020 which indicates a decrease from $72.09 billion during the same period of 2019.

Kazakhstan’s export amounted to $35.3 billion during the reporting period of 2020 ($43.1 billion in the same period of 2019), whereas imports amounted to $27.4 billion ($28.9 billion in 2019).

During the reporting period, the main articles of Kazakhstan and Portugal trade turnover were food products, agricultural products, as well as products of the chemical industry.
